The opportunity


The Strategic Pursuits Leader will be assigned to lead complex Strategic pursuits in the Japan portfolio across all key sales phases, up until close.

Your key responsibilities


The role is responsible for directing the pursuit strategy and position the firm’s thought leadership, global capabilities, resources, and overall credentials to positively distinguish EY from competitors and win the new business opportunity. The role will consult with key stakeholders to build and organize the appropriate pursuit team and to respond effectively to the potential client’s needs. This role will have responsibility to update, assess and make recommendations to the Asia-Pacific Pursuit and BD Leadership, Client Service Partners and Firm leadership to continue or stop the opportunity/pursuit

Skills and attributes for success
To qualify for the role, you must have

  • 5+ years or more sales related experience
  • 3+ years of experience at the Senior Manager /Associate Director or equivalent in a similar role
  • Strong sales and commercial skills on complex, large deals
  • Excellent oral and written communication skills
  • Excellent planning, time management and organizational skills
  • Strong executive presence and ability to build and sustain client relationships at the highest levels of the firm and with C-suite clients.
  • Ability to influence without authority

Ideally, you’ll also have

  • Proven track record of consultative sales
  • Strong understanding of Technology Implementations such as SAP, Microsoft, PEGA, Salesforce
  • Experience in selling/delivering Managed Services, Business Process Outsourcing and Cloud Technology solutions
  • Working knowledge of a partnership/professional services environment
  • University/Bachelor’s Degree required.

Other requirements

  • Completion of Miller Heiman methodology courses within 1-2 years of hire
  • Expected to remain current on EY training and curriculum (e.g., Account Management Framework (AMF); Culture, Change and Communications (CCC); Badges; among others)
  • Some travel may be required within Japan and outside of Japan
